Sound panels by reb524 in Drumming

[–]thurrisas 11 points12 points  (0 children)

The only way to dampen sound is with mass and decoupling of surfaces. Acoustic panels are for treatment, not absorption.

Tips for quick and efficient load-in/out? by E_Bag in Drumming

[–]thurrisas 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Alternatively, put all pieces of the kit in front of the stage and do all your packing on the dance floor.

Tips for quick and efficient load-in/out? by E_Bag in Drumming

[–]thurrisas 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Take up space. When the set is over throw bags and cases on stage, spread out the kit. Teach another member of the band how to break down one or two things properly.
